Default Rear-View Mirror ?

Sometimes at night the vehicles behind me seem to have extra bright lights.
I can't be sure that the "auto-dim" function is "on" when I'm using the optical mirror. (I only use the optical mirror)
My wife's & my previous suv's have/had a on/off switch to turn on the auto-dim function.
I found 9 pages of info about the "Digital Rear-View" mirror in my NX owners manual but I didn't see anything about an on/off switch for the "optical" auto-dim function.

While I am not sure if there is a setting to turn this on or off, it should be on and also should be very obvious if the auto-dim is active because your mirror will be darker except for a ~1cm ring around the entire outside that does not dim.

Below for an example - look at the perimeter where the shade of grey changes. When you are driving at night that perimeter will remain bright, while the majority of the center darkens.
